一種OPC數(shù)據(jù)轉(zhuǎn)發(fā)方法及裝置
基本信息
申請(qǐng)?zhí)?/td> | CN202111513021.X | 申請(qǐng)日 | - |
公開(公告)號(hào) | CN114205328A | 公開(公告)日 | 2022-03-18 |
申請(qǐng)公布號(hào) | CN114205328A | 申請(qǐng)公布日 | 2022-03-18 |
分類號(hào) | H04L61/2503(2022.01)I;H04L67/141(2022.01)I | 分類 | 電通信技術(shù); |
發(fā)明人 | 王東光;焦穎 | 申請(qǐng)(專利權(quán))人 | 英賽克科技(北京)有限公司 |
代理機(jī)構(gòu) | 北京維正專利代理有限公司 | 代理人 | 梁棟 |
地址 | 102200北京市昌平區(qū)回龍觀鎮(zhèn)龍域中街1號(hào)院1號(hào)樓1單元705 | ||
法律狀態(tài) | - |
摘要
摘要 | 本發(fā)明涉及網(wǎng)絡(luò)通信的技術(shù)領(lǐng)域,尤其涉及一種OPC數(shù)據(jù)轉(zhuǎn)發(fā)方法及裝置,其中,OPC數(shù)據(jù)轉(zhuǎn)發(fā)方法包括:接收Opc?client/Opc?server發(fā)送的數(shù)據(jù)包,并對(duì)所述數(shù)據(jù)包進(jìn)行目的地址轉(zhuǎn)換;將所述數(shù)據(jù)包插入隊(duì)列,讀取所述隊(duì)列,替換所述數(shù)據(jù)包的負(fù)載IP地址,修改校驗(yàn)和,并發(fā)送所述數(shù)據(jù)包至內(nèi)核;對(duì)所述數(shù)據(jù)包進(jìn)行源地址轉(zhuǎn)換,并發(fā)送所述數(shù)據(jù)包至Opc?server/Opc?client。對(duì)于Opc?client和Opc?server在不同網(wǎng)段且不能指定網(wǎng)關(guān)的情況,本發(fā)明通過(guò)網(wǎng)絡(luò)地址轉(zhuǎn)換技術(shù)和隊(duì)列技術(shù),對(duì)源地址和目的地址進(jìn)行轉(zhuǎn)換,替換負(fù)載數(shù)據(jù)中的IP地址,克服了OPC自身連接機(jī)制的限制,能夠讓Opc?client和Opc?server保持正常通信,保證了OPC業(yè)務(wù)的正常運(yùn)行。 |
